Quarterly Planning Note — Divestiture of the Branholt Unit

For the incoming director: the sale of the Branholt packaging unit remains on schedule, with two bidders in final diligence. Staff transfers and the Orvik site lease are the main open items. Q2 planning should assume completion by quarter-end and exclude Branholt revenue. One confidential item is appended for your attention below.

board note of tagug-hahag: Praionax Logistics is in early talks to buy Julaxek Group for about $36.3 million. The Julmir launch date is March 1, and nothing goes to the press before then.

# Service Accounts: String Extraction

The `extract-i18n` script pulls translatable strings from all Bramblewick repos and pushes them to the Glossa service. It runs under the `i18n-extractor` service account. Do not run it under your personal account; Glossa rate-limits individual users aggressively. The account has write access to the staging catalog only. Set the token in your shell before invoking the script. The current staging token is below.

API key for kahap-kafog: zpat15_6qzxZ7YR8aDwjmp

Leadership Review Briefing — Heads of Department

Subject: Customer-concentration risk

Revenue from our largest account, Dunmarle Retail, now represents over forty percent of total billings at Verrowline. The renewal window opens next quarter and terms are expected to tighten. Mitigation work includes the mid-market pipeline push and the new Harbourfield distribution channel. Department heads should review dependency exposure in their own plans. The confidential note on business plans appears directly below.

confidential, kahog-bawif: The northern region missed its Pramir quota by 20.0 percent last quarter. Casaxek Freight plans to lower the Fraion list price by 41.5 percent in December. The finance team signed off on a budget of $236.4 million for Project Druius. The renewal with Fenysix Partners closes at $91.3 million a year, 2.1 percent below the last contract.

Ticket #4417: Connection failures after Lakewind postmortem fix. Following the stale-cache bug postmortem, the Orvane pool manager now invalidates entries on reconnect, but several workers still fail to reach the sessions DB. New folks: reproduce by restarting the cache layer twice. Verify your local config points at the connection string shown below.

warehouse DSN: mongodb://istix_svc:RCv8jf1@db-c640.nelvrocloud.example:5432/fenmir